The Kansas City, Kansas Public Schools (KCKPS) is a nationally recognized urban school district that serves approximately 20,000 students, and 60+ different languages are spoken in the homes of our students. KCKPS is home to Sumner Academy, the #6 highest-rated high school in the Nation and #1 High School in Kansas according to the US News rankings.
With Head Start/preschools, 28 elementary schools, 7 middle schools, and 5 college and career academies/high schools, we are the fifth largest district in the state of Kansas, and our student population is approximately 58% Hispanic, 22% African American, 8% White, 7% Asian, and 4% Pacific Islander. To serve our students, the district employs approximately 4,000 employees, including more than 1,800 teachers.
JOB GOAL: The Network Manager provides leadership and hands-on management of the district’s network infrastructure to ensure secure, reliable connectivity and network services that support instruction, operations, and administrative systems. This role manages day-to-day network operations, leads troubleshooting and outage response, and supervises network staff to maintain service excellence across all sites.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
- Manages and supports district LAN/WAN connectivity across multiple campuses to ensure reliable access for staff and students.
- Configures, maintains, and troubleshoots Cisco Firepower next-generation firewalls (NGFW), including policy management, VPN, logging/visibility, and security rule optimization.
- Configures, maintains, and troubleshoots Cisco and Arista network switches , including VLANs, routing/switching, and network segmentation.
- Supports and optimizes Cisco and Arista access points and wireless connectivity to ensure consistent instructional and operational uptime.
- Leads proactive monitoring, incident response coordination, and remediation activities for network availability and security events.
- Coordinates with systems and endpoint teams on dependencies for identity/services (Active Directory, DNS, DHCP) that impact network authentication and access.
- Provides Tier-3 escalation support for complex network, VOIP, classroom AV, and site outage issues; ensures documentation and ticket resolution metrics are maintained.
- Plans and executes network changes and maintenance windows; maintains diagrams, standards, configurations, and operational documentation.
- Supervises three (3) direct reports , including assigning work, coaching, training, and ensuring timely resolution of network-related tickets and projects.
- Collaborates with vendors and service providers as needed to support ISP/WAN services, hardware lifecycle, and network improvements.
